The Man Behind the Music: Toby Keith's Rise to Fame
Before we dive into the nitty-gritty of Toby Keith's last name, let's take a quick trip down memory lane. Toby Keith Covel, as he's officially known, was born on July 8, 1961, in Clinton, Oklahoma. Now, you might be thinking, "Covel? That's not the name I know him by!" And you're right. Toby Keith is a stage name, but more on that later.
Toby's love for music began at an early age, with his father, Hubert Covel, teaching him to play the guitar when he was just eight years old. He started performing in local clubs and bars while still in high school, and by the time he graduated, he was already a seasoned performer.
After serving in the U.S. Marine Corps, Toby Keith moved to Nashville in 1984 to pursue his music career. It wasn't an easy journey, but his perseverance paid off. In 1993, he released his self-titled debut album, which included the hit single "Should've Been a Cowboy." The rest, as they say, is history.
